    Administrative Duties

    • Patient check-in and check-out; schedule appointments, determine patients insurance status.
    • Maintain a patient database in office management software, including entering charges and payments.
    • Responsible for billing medical & vision insurance plans and tracking payments.
    • Confirm that pre-authorizations have been pulled for all insured patients.
    • Supervise returns and make sure proper credits have been received.
